Tooth decay is an inconvenience for most families. But for many children, treatment is out of reach. They live each day in pain. They miss school. They can’t sleep. Even eating hurts. They lose teeth and risk dangerous infections that can be deadly.

How does this happen in the wealthiest country in the world?

Unawareness that tooth decay is a contagious disease

Lack of basic oral health products

Absence of Medicaid

In some cases, parental neglect

Belief that baby teeth don't matter

Failure to form good oral health habits

Restricted access to dentists

Homelessness

Inability to pay for dental care

What does America's ToothFairy do?

America’s ToothFairy is a nonprofit organization that provides resources to community-based programs delivering dental care and oral health education to children in need.

By supporting safety-net clinics, schools, and community organizations, we help increase access to care and prevent dental disease among underserved children and families.

We teach families about oral health and how to care for their mouths.

Maya Was Not Forgotten

By the time Maya was 16, tooth pain had become part of life. At a local high school in Glenwood City, Wisconsin, Maya was visiting the nurse’s office nearly every day for ibuprofen or Tylenol. The pain made it hard to concentrate in class. She was missing school. At night, she couldn’t sleep.For kids like Maya, ongoing dental pain can quietly affect nearly everything: the ability to learn, rest, eat comfortably, and simply focus on the future. And when a family cannot afford care, the problem can grow until pain becomes just another burden a child is expected to carry.

Does America’s ToothFairy provide direct dental care?
No. America’s ToothFairy does not provide direct dental care. Instead, we support independently operated nonprofit dental clinics and community programs by providing donated dental supplies, equipment, educational resources, and other support that helps increase access to care for children in underserved communities.

We also raise awareness about children’s oral health and offer free educational materials for families, teachers, and health educators.
